Political factors


Northwest Natural Holding Company (NWN) operates within a highly regulated industry, with federal, state, and local governments playing a crucial role in shaping the company's operations. Public policy decisions on energy have a direct impact on NWN, as it must adhere to regulations regarding natural gas and renewable energy standards. Additionally, the political climate can influence tariffs imposed on the company, affecting its pricing strategies and profitability.

  • Regulation: NWN is subject to a myriad of regulations set forth by government bodies at various levels. Compliance with these regulations is not only necessary but also critical for the company's reputation and operations.
  • Legislation: Legislation concerning natural gas and renewable energy standards can significantly impact NWN's business model. Any changes in laws or policies can force the company to pivot its strategies and investments.
  • Political climate: The overall political climate in the regions where NWN operates can have far-reaching consequences. Changes in leadership or public sentiment can lead to shifts in energy policies and regulations.
  • Tariffs: The imposition of tariffs can directly affect NWN's bottom line. Fluctuations in tariffs can impact the company's pricing structures and competitiveness in the market.

Economic Factors


The economic landscape plays a significant role in shaping the success of Northwest Natural Holding Company (NWN). Fluctuations in natural gas prices are a key consideration for the company, as they directly impact the cost of production and distribution. In the past year alone, the price of natural gas has seen a 17% increase, putting pressure on NWN's bottom line.

Moreover, NWN is not immune to the effects of economic cycles. During periods of economic downturn, customers may reduce their consumption of natural gas, leading to lower revenues for the company. In contrast, during times of economic prosperity, customer consumption tends to increase, driving up demand and boosting NWN's earnings.

The health of the local and national economy also plays a crucial role in determining NWN's performance. A strong economy generally translates to higher consumer spending and business activity, which in turn drives up the demand for natural gas. On the other hand, a recession can lead to decreased consumption and revenue for NWN.

Furthermore, Northwest Natural Holding Company is subject to capital market conditions that affect its ability to finance operations. In recent years, the company has had to navigate challenging financing environments, with interest rates fluctuating and capital availability tightening.

Sociological Factors


In analyzing the sociological factors affecting Northwest Natural Holding Company (NWN), it is essential to consider the demographic changes in its service areas. The company's operations are influenced by shifts in population, age groups, and income levels within the communities it serves. This dynamic landscape directly impacts the demand for natural gas services and requires NWN to adapt its strategies accordingly. Moreover, public opinion and preferences for green energy solutions play a significant role in shaping NWN's operating environment. With an increasing emphasis on sustainability and environmental conservation, customers are increasingly seeking cleaner energy alternatives. This trend creates both challenges and opportunities for NWN as it seeks to align its offerings with evolving societal values. Community relations are another crucial aspect of NWN's sociological landscape. Maintaining positive relationships with stakeholders, including local residents, regulators, and advocacy groups, is essential for the company's operational legitimacy. By actively engaging with communities and addressing their concerns, NWN can foster trust and goodwill, which are critical for long-term success. Furthermore, NWN's customer-focused initiatives, such as safety education and energy efficiency programs, reflect its commitment to meeting the needs and expectations of its customer base. By offering educational resources and promoting energy conservation practices, NWN not only enhances customer satisfaction but also contributes to a more sustainable energy future. Technological factors


The technological landscape in the natural gas industry is rapidly evolving, and Northwest Natural Holding Company (NWN) is at the forefront of embracing these advancements. One of the key technological initiatives that NWN has undertaken is the adoption of advanced metering infrastructure (AMI). This has allowed the company to provide customers with more accurate and timely information on their gas usage, leading to improved efficiency and customer satisfaction.

In addition to AMI, NWN has also focused on implementing technology in leak detection and system integrity. By utilizing state-of-the-art technology, the company has been able to quickly identify and address potential leaks, ensuring the safety of both customers and the environment.

NWN has also made significant investments in energy efficiency technologies and renewable gas. These investments have not only reduced the company's carbon footprint but have also positioned NWN as a leader in sustainability within the natural gas industry.

Furthermore, technological changes in the natural gas industry have had a significant impact on NWN's operations. As new technologies emerge, NWN has had to adapt its processes and systems to remain competitive and continue to provide high-quality service to customers.

Legal factors


Northwest Natural Holding Company (NWN) operates in a highly regulated industry, being subject to a multitude of legal considerations that impact its operations and strategic decisions. It is imperative for NWN to ensure compliance with environmental regulations and safety standards to mitigate the risk of fines and damage to its reputation. The company must continuously monitor and adjust its processes to align with ever-evolving laws and regulations to maintain its standing as a responsible corporate citizen.

Additionally, NWN is at the mercy of state utility commissions' regulations and policies, which can significantly influence its business practices and bottom line. The regulatory environment in which NWN operates is intricate and dynamic, requiring the company to stay abreast of any changes that may impact its operations or financial performance.

  • Legal risks: NWN faces legal risks related to its infrastructure, operations, and employee safety. Any incidents or accidents that result from inadequate safety measures or non-compliance with regulations could have severe legal consequences for the company.
  • Federal energy policies: NWN must also navigate the complexities of federal energy policies and regulations, which can shape the company's long-term strategic direction and investment decisions.
